13. Sir Paul McCartney: $1.2 billion
Sir Paul McCartney, a musical titan, ascended to fame as a member of The Beatles, where his mastery of the bass guitar and prolific songwriting helped shape the band’s iconic sound. With an unparalleled knack for crafting hit songs, McCartney boasts an impressive repertoire, having written or co-written more number-one singles (32) than any other musician in history, solidifying his status as a legendary figure in the annals of popular music.
Bonus Fact: Beyond catchy tunes, Paul’s a lefty who originally played guitar right-handed!

12. Tiger Woods: $1.3 billion
From a child prodigy to a golfing legend, Tiger Woods revolutionized the sport. His 15 major championships trail Jack Nicklaus’s record by just 3, and his 82 PGA Tour wins tie him for first all-time. Beyond trophies, Tiger’s dominance and charisma in the 90s and early 2000s brought a new level of global popularity to golf.
Bonus Fact: Woods speaks conversational Thai, the native language of his mother Kultida.
